在当今数字资产的世界中,狐狸钱包(MetaMask)是一个受欢迎的加密货币钱包,用户可以方便地存储、发送和接收多种...
在数字货币和区块链技术迅速发展的今天,钱包的应用也变得越来越广泛。小狐钱包作为一款受到用户和开发者青睐的数字货币钱包,其API接口对于开发者来说具有重要价值。本文将详细介绍小狐钱包的API接口,如何访问这些接口,以及开发者在使用这些API时需要注意的事项。
小狐钱包API接口是一个提供程序与小狐钱包之间进行互动的编程接口。通过这些API接口,开发者可以实现与钱包的各种功能的整合,例如进行钱包余额查询、转账、收款、查询交易记录等。API接口的存在使得开发者不需要深入钱包的内部逻辑就可以实现多种功能,大大简化了开发的复杂性。
小狐钱包API接口通常包含以下几个核心功能:
要使用小狐钱包的API接口,开发者首先需要获取相关的API接口文档。一般情况下,这些文档会在小狐钱包的官方网站上发布,或者在其开发者中心可以找到:
在使用小狐钱包的API时,开发者需要注意以下几个方面:
在开发过程中,进行接口测试是必不可少的。以下是一些测试小狐钱包API接口的方法:
在使用小狐钱包API接口的过程中,开发者可能会遇到以下几个
小狐钱包的API接口一般是通过HTTP协议来进行交互的,这意味着几乎所有支持HTTP请求的编程语言都可以轻松地调用这些API。无论是Python、Java、Ruby还是JavaScript,开发者都可以使用自己熟悉的编程语言来实现对小狐钱包API接口的访问。
当然,在使用过程中,开发者需要关注不同编程语言中处理HTTP请求的库。例如,Python可以使用requests库;Java可以使用HttpURLConnection;而JavaScript的fetch API或者XMLHttpRequest也能完成相应的操作。
在使用API接口的过程中,由于各种原因,可能会遇到错误响应。当接收到错误代码时,开发者需要根据错误码做出相应的处理。通常,API接口文档中会详细列出各个错误码的含义。
对于频繁出现的“429 Too Many Requests”错误,开发者需要检查请求频率,适当减少请求量。而对于“401 Unauthorized”错误,开发者需确认认证信息是否正确。
在处理错误响应时,建议开发者实现统一的错误处理逻辑,记录错误信息同时给用户反馈友好的提示,帮助用户更顺畅地使用产品。
安全性是API接口设计中一个至关重要的部分。小狐钱包API通常会采取以下一些安全措施:
响应速度对于用户体验至关重要,以下是一些提升API响应速度的建议:
大多数小狐钱包API接口会提供实时数据的更新,以便用户能够获取最新的账户余额和交易记录。不过,需要注意的是,实时性可能受到网络延迟、请求频率等因素的影响。开发者在使用这些API时,应考虑到这种延迟,并在应用中为用户提供合理的反馈,比如 loading 的提示。
在撰写这篇内容时,涉及到小狐钱包的API接口的方方面面,涵盖如何访问、使用这些接口以及潜在的问题与解决方案。希望通过本文的介绍,能够帮助开发者更好地理解并使用小狐钱包的API接口,推动数字货币相关项目的顺利进行。